2015-07-22 39 views
-2

我正在開發一個應用程序,爲我的夏季iPhone類是專爲夫婦,並不知道最好的方式有兩個不同的用戶手機讀取和寫入相同的數據庫一個帳戶。兩個用戶爲「獎勵」,「處罰」和「獎品」創建並授予彼此點數。我試圖將本地數據庫放入CoreData中,然後將其推入iCloud。不過,我只能找到適用於單人應用的方法。這是需要更新共享數據庫的雙人遊戲。如果您對如何將通知直接發送給每個人並維護一致的單獨本地數據庫的方式有任何建議,或者希望爲單個帳戶中的兩個用戶擁有單個後端數據庫,而這兩個用戶的電話可以推送和拉出從閱讀和寫作。我無法找到正確的路徑追求這一點。 謝謝。鏈接2 iPhone的單個iOS應用程序數據庫

+0

核心數據僅用於本地存儲。您想要使用的是CloudKit,它是Apple的遠程後端服務,它會感覺與Core Data非常相似,不應該花費那麼長時間才能弄清楚....您也可以使用Parse.com。 – DBoyer

回答

0

iOS有一個叫做Parse的第三方框架。這是一個了不起的後端服務,增加了一個雲數據庫。您可以創建對象並將其存儲在雲中並隨時訪問它,並且它具有推送通知和分析功能。它適用於包括iOS在內的許多平臺,並且可以直接訪問其所有功能。

該網站是在這裏:https://parse.com

0

當您嘗試使用多個設備一個數據庫,你需要創建/保存在數據庫服務器端或者你可以嘗試Parse。因爲本地數據庫總是用於特定設備。